Pick up any European travel guide and you'll be forewarned of the dangers of pickpockets—who apparently are also keen on people casually shopping for luxury athleisurewear. A trio of sticky-fingered thieves lifted a cash-filled wallet from a Lululemon shopper at Americana at Brand last week, reports Glendale News-Press, and Glendale police have released a video of the stealth pilferage.
The incident happened around 5:30pm last Wednesday, when a team of two women and a man stole about $1,000 in cash from a female shopper's purse. Hide your kids, hide your spouses, but most importantly, watch your wallet the next time you're shopping for new yoga pants.
